What is a drivers night?

Drivers Night are professional drivers who work during nighttime hours, transporting goods or passengers. These drivers often work late evening to early morning shifts, ensuring timely deliveries or safe travel during periods of lower traffic. Night driving can involve additional challenges such as fatigue, reduced visibility, and increased safety concerns. Employers may offer higher pay rates for night shifts to compensate for these demands. The role is crucial for industries that require 24/7 operations, like logistics, transportation, and ride-hailing services.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a night driver?

To thrive as a Night Driver, you generally need a valid driver’s license, a clean driving record, and a solid understanding of road safety regulations.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ems, electronic logging devices, and sometimes specific vehicle certifications (such as CDL for truck drivers) is often required. Strong attention to detail, time management, and the ability to stay alert and focused during late hours are important soft skills. These competencies ensure safe, efficient, and reliable transportation services during nighttime shifts, minimizing risks and meeting delivery or passenger needs.

What are some common challenges faced by night shift drivers, and how can they be managed?

Night shift drivers often face challenges such as fatigue, reduced visibility, and lower traffic volumes, which can impact alertness and safety. To manage these, it’s important to maintain a consistent sleep schedule, take regular breaks, and use well-lit, familiar routes when possible. Many employers also provide safety training and encourage open communication with dispatchers to address any concerns during the shift. Adhering to company policies and prioritizing self-care are vital for staying safe and effective on the job.
